JavaScript vs WebAssembly: when does JS stop being enough?
The question is about JavaScript .
JavaScript is sufficient for regular web apps, UI logic, and many frontend needs. WebAssembly is necessary when performance is critical (games, image editing, simulations) or when reusing native code and libraries is important. Use JS for logic and interaction; switch to WebAssembly for CPU-heavy tasks or legacy code.
Related JavaScript Questions And Answers
- Are JavaScript frameworks good for SEO?
- What are JavaScript modules and what makes them important?
- What exactly is JavaScript used for?
- How does JavaScript work with APIs to share data?
- How does JavaScript ensure cross-browser compatibility?
- Why are closures important in JavaScript?
- What is the role of JavaScript in Full-stack development?
- What is the main function of JavaScript?
- How does JavaScript manage memory?
- What security issues can be addressed using JavaScript?
- How does JavaScript manage errors and debugging?
- How does JavaScript handle asynchronous programming?
- What are the key features of JavaScript ES6?
- What are JavaScript frameworks and libraries, and why are they important?
- How does JavaScript support functional programming?
- JavaScript vs TypeScript: when is adding types worth it?
- JavaScript vs Python scripting: which is better for automation?
- Is it good to use JavaScript with Node.js?
- JavaScript vs jQuery
- What is the ideal tech stack for JavaScript-first teams?
- What stack should JavaScript projects avoid in early phases?
- JavaScript vs TypeScript: what should we start with for new projects?
Hire trusted JavaScript devs from Ukraine & Europe in 48h
Skip the hiring headaches and get trusted JavaScript developers who deliver results. Cortance has helped startups scale to million-dollar success stories.
Find your perfect JavaScript tech match
Narek is a Front-end React.js/Next Js Developer with 6 years of experience in JavaScript and a strong foundation in React.js, Next.js, and Node.js. He has effectively improved user experiences by building responsive UI compon... Read More
Danylo is a skilled Full-stack TypeScript Developer with 4 years of experience in Angular 2x+, JavaScript, TypeScript, and Node.js. He has effectively handled responsibilities such as optimizing project frameworks and impleme... Read More
Minas is an experienced Senior Full-Stack Developer with 7 years in the industry, specializing in React.js, JavaScript, and Node.js. He has successfully led full-stack project development, improved application performance, an... Read More
Victoriia is a skilled Flutter Developer with 4 years of experience in mobile application development. She specializes in frameworks such as Flutter, leveraging JavaScript, DART, and utilizes databases like MySQL and Firebase... Read More
Cortance's efforts increased device compatibility, improved system interoperability, and reduced time-to-market by 20%. The team adapted to the client's workflow and provided resources aligned with the project's needs. Cortance's commitment to understanding the requirements was impressive.
Thanks to Cortance's efforts, the client delivered the project on time. The team provided solid support and communicated primarily through virtual meetings, emails, and messaging apps. Their seamless integration and proactive problem-solving approach resulted in a positive partnership.
Looking for consultation? Can't find the perfect match? Let's connect!
Drop me a line with your requirements, or let's lock in a call to find the right expert for your project.